The value may be in at least noting the date that some of these people were in Or/Ul Co. and who their neighbors were. B # 183 July 1, 1714 recorded 1724 Samuel Clowes of Jamaica sells to SOLOMAN CARPENTER of Jamaica (undivided land and other small tracts) bounded by high hills Highlands, Capt. John Evans on N by Ulster/Or. Co. W by high hills that aare E of Minisink, S NY/NJ line. Wit: Wm. Beekman and Dirk Brinkerhofe. Signed by Samuel Clowes, Judge Christopher Denn. (The History of Or. Co. has a statement that in the family of Soloman Carpenter is a deed where he sells to John Carpenter - I did not find that deed in these films, neither in the index or the films. The statement further says that this John Carpenter sold land to his son John in about 1775. There is a deed where Ruth Carpenter sells land to her son, John, about that time. I will get to that later.) B 344 July 17, 1721 Recorded 1732 PROPRIETORS and PATENTEES of large tract of land situated in Orange Co, commonly called Wawayanda did .(layout property for township parsonage, buying place, school house, townhouse, meeting house). Sealed and delivered by John Everett, JOHN CARPENTER (mark), John Gale, Wm Ludlam (m), Nathaniel Higbie (m), JOHN CARPENTER, Jr., G. McNish, James Sandys, Thomas Watson, Hope Rodes (m) "in ye presents of us, J. Smith and Benjamin Hinchman, and sealed and delivered by John Holly, James Jacson, Isaac Ffinch (m), SOLOMAN CARPENTER, John Bears, Michael Duning, Samuel Seely in presents ofGerhard Clowes, Robert Brown, and sealed and delivered by John Nicols and Willsiam Jackson in "presents of us robert Nickols, J smith, signed, sealed and delivered by Alexander Moore in presents of Wm. Jackson, Wm Tompson, instrument in presents of Wm Thomson, Ebenezer Holly, signed, sealed and delivered by John Alsop and Richard Holsted in presents of Wm tomson and Robert Brown. B 354 May 4, 1731 SOLOMAN CARPENTER goshen to Daniel denton Goshen 5 acres, Meadow part of lot # 24, borders N. Isaac Ludlum, W Timothy woods, SE said Denton. Wit: Michael Dunning, John Yalverton. (I believe this may have been in the Greycourt area) B 354 May 4, 1 732Wm Smith of Gray Court, husbandman of Goshen precint to Wm Finn, carpenter of Goshen, one messuage and tract of land near Goshen in Wawayands pat (commonly called the 5,000 acres). Wit: Samuel Seely and S. Clowes. Sign Wm. Smith. B 359 June 12, 1731 Isaac Ludlum, cooper, Goshen Prec. to CAPT. SOLOMAN CARPENTER, 71 acres NW Division of tonship og Goahen, Lot # 25, border by SW # 24 and NE by # 26 and highway. Wit: Ebenezer Holly and Joshua Smith. B 378 1732 Alexander Moore, sadler of New Brunswick, NJ to Ebenezer Holly of Goshen, yeoman, land in G. 262 acres SE # 6. Wit Evan Drummond, Henry Wisner. ? pg #. rec. 1741 Daniel everet to JMES TOMPSON bounded S by said tompson NW Hwy, NE Wm. Jackson # 22 SW Div. 33 acres. Wit: BENJAMIN CARPENTER. B 395 1731 recorded 1734 Propriators for encouragement of a blacksmith to Wm tomson, 2 small lots of land, signed JOHN CARPENTER (no John Jr.) SOLOMAN CARPENTER (and others that I failed to list, selfish me, I was looking for the names: Wisner, Thompson, Carpenter, etc at the time) B 396 Benjamin Barton and w Abigail to Wm Tomson, additional land. Wit : James Jackson and Wait Smith B397 1728/29 rec. 1734 Wm tomson to James Tomson 66 acres border sd Wm Tomson SW John Knap in New England SE and NW highways and known by # 22 in SW Div. Wit Wait Smith and Michael Jacson. B 397 1728/29 rec 1734 Wm tomson, blacksmith, Goshen to son, James Tomson 61 acres Wit: Wait Smith and Machael Jackson 1734 Wm tomson to John tompson, 62 acres, neighbor S Phenias MacIntosh, W Benjamin Barton, Wit Wait Smith, Jr. and James jackson. B 398 1733 rec 1734 Wm Jackson, cordwainer Goshen to Robert Thomson of same, 132 acres Lot # 19 and 20 bounded S J. thomson and N John Pinhorn NY, Wit John thomson and Daniel everett. sign. Wm Jackson, Judge vincent Mathews. rec 1734John everet Goshen to Wm thompson G. 72 acres border SW sd tompson, E and N highways, E Knap in NE and other. Wit: Joseph Allison, Joseph Smith B 399 1734 Abjah and John Sand G. to james thomson 66 acres in SW Div. bounds N Wait Smith, Jr, S. Alsop, Wit: John Thomson and Henry Youngs, Sig both Sands, Judge Mathews.
